Parliament

About the APPG

The APPG holds at least four meetings a year on issues such as holding managing agents and freeholders to account, and pushing forward the secondary legislation to make the 2024 Act effective.

Patron MPs

LKP is secretariat of the APPG on leasehold and commonhold reform. APPG chairs are MPs: Amanda Hack, Neil O’Brien, Joseph Powell and Joshua Reynolds. Sir Peter Bottomley, former Father of the House, and Sir Ed Davey are patrons of LKP.

Join the APPG

The APPG in May 2025 has 83 members. In the last Parliament had more than 180 MPs members and Lords. Please join the APPG by emailing us at APPG@leaseholdknowledge.com
